About Metal Prints

Front View

Back View
Bring your artwork to life with the stylish lines and added depth of a metal print. Your image gets printed directly onto a sheet of 1/16" thick aluminum.
The aluminum sheet is offset from the wall by a 3/4" thick wooden frame which is attached to the back. The wooden frame includes a hanging wire for easy mounting on your wall (see photo on the left).
All metal prints ship within 3 - 4 business days and arrive "ready to hang" with mounting hooks and nails.
Metal prints are extremely durable. They're lightweight. They won't bend, and they're water resistant.
The high gloss of the aluminum sheet complements the rich colors of any image to produce stunning results.

Artist's Description
The Old Man of the Mountain in Franconia Notch, New Hampshire. An old film slide scan with a modern update of fall foliage leaves. This rocky symbol of the state of New Hampshire fell in 2003.
About White Mountain Images

My love of photography initially stemmed from a long involvement with oil painting. The creative working and re-working with oils to produce different results never ceased to amaze me. I've found that a digital darkroom has similarities to the magic of oils, and I enjoy painting with light as much as I did with a brush and canvas. I draw inspiration from my love of the expansive wilderness that we have here in New Hampshire. Waterfalls and craggy ridges are among my favorite subjects, especially those long forgotten by many and far off the beaten path. All images were created via Canon cameras.
